This project is archived and is in readonly mode.

#1246 ✓invalid
Xandros

Tips.js : timer not cleared if element detached or removed

Reported by Xandros | June 16th, 2011 @ 02:50 PM

In the case that a Tips instance is attached to some element which is removed from the DOM, if the removal occurs when the mouse is over the removed attached element, a tip is still displayed after the element is removed.

http://jsfiddle.net/istrasoft/nA3Fw/

This can cause other issues later on in IE when trying to retrieve offsets of the element which is not there any more and calling getBoundingClientRect.

A fix would be that when Tips.hide is called, or Tips.detach is called and the element which timer is running is contained in the detached elements, the timer should be cleared.

Thanks !

Comments and changes to this ticket

Create your profile

Help contribute to this project by taking a few moments to create your personal profile. Create your profile »

Shared Ticket Bins

Pages